    Never. Never. Never. Never leave things you value not in a container or wall mounting or something in any game using this kind of engine. It is just the way the program is. Eventually, it will disappear because it is having to constantly keep up with it and reference it as a change from the "base" of the cell it is in. Enough of these things and for long enough, and it will start dropping things from existence.
